Identifying Facebook Marketplace Scam

On Facebook Marketplace, scammers pose as sellers, offering some of the best and most attractive deals on various items, including electronics, vehicles, and buildings. But, once a user shows interest in an item listed, the scammers immediately begin a conversation through Facebook Messenger.

During the conversation, most scammers often request the buyer’s phone number and address to arrange the transaction or verify the buyer’s identity. In such a case, you must be careful against scammers who often ask for the phone number and address while confirming the order.

Alternatively, identifying scams and fraudster can be challenging on Facebook Marketplace, but there are some signs that you can look out to verify the sacm and protecting yourself from such scammers. So, here are some major tips to help you identify the potential scams on Facebook Marketplace:

  1. Poorly written descriptions: The best way to identify Facebook Marketplace scammers is to check for poorly written descriptions. Simply, watch out for listing they have mentioned n their descriptions and check for poorly and improper grammar sentences. Mostly scammers or fraudsters usually provide incomplete information or vague descriptions while selling the products. However, legitimate sellers on Facebook Marketplace usually provide the detailed and accurate description of their selling items. Therefore, make sure to check whether the description is accurate or is there any grammar mistakes.
  2. Unrealistic prices: Another possibility is the unrealistic price of the product you can identify the scammers on the Facebook Marketplace. However, if a listing items seems too good and as well as accurate and the price of the item is significantly lower than the market value, then it could be possible that it was a red flag. Most scammers often use attractive prices to lure potential victims.
  3. Limited & No communication: If the seller is unwilling to provide the necessary details and more information such as photos, or refuses to meet in person, then it could be sign of a scam. As you know, legitimate sellers are usually are ready to answer for every questions and engage in communication.
  4. Asking for advanced payment: Most scammers often asked for advanced payments before placing the order you have requested. Be cautious if the seller requests for advanced payment, especially if they ask you for unconventional payment methods like bank transfer, gift cards or cryptocurrency. These payments option are often asked by scammers because they are difficult to refund and trace.
  5. Nasty or suspicious behaviour: A nasty or suspicious behaviour also matters while dealing with the item on Facebook Marketplace. Make sure you’re paying attention to any behaviour that seems suspicious such as changing the item’s location, shipping in local pickup or pressuring you to make a quick decision on the order you have requested.

How to Be Careful Against Facebook Marketplace Scam

As mentioned earlier, there are number of reasons to identify the scammers on Facebook Marketplace while purchasing any products or items. It is necessary to be careful against such scammers who often asked for phone number, address or any bank information to place the products on your location. Not all are scammers on Facebook Marketplace, but some are who asked for the personal information to place the products you have requested earlier. So, here are some main tips to be careful against Facebook Marketplace scam:

  1. Stay vigilant: If you looking for any products and want to purchase, then be cautious when dealing the products or item with a unknown sellers. Make sure to check for additional details of the listings, looking for signs of fraud such as low price than actual market price, improper grammar sentences, or generic product images.
  2. Communicate within the platform: It is necessary to use a Facebook Marketplace’s messaging platform to conduct a conversation between the buyer’s and seller’s. Also, avoid the sharing personal information such as phone number and address until you have thoroughly vetted the seller.
  3. Verify the seller’s profile: While purchasing the products or items from the Facebook Marketplace, then it is necessary to verify the seller’s Facebook profile page. If there’s relatively new, lacks information or has few friends then it could be sign of a fake account that are mainly created for scamming purpose.
  4. Research the items: Do some research on the items or products you’re trying to purchase from the Facebook Marketplace. Also, make sure to compare the price of the items with other platforms or website to ensure the listing on Facebook Marketplace is accurate and reasonable.
  5. Believe your instincts: If something feels uncomfortable or too good to be true, then trust your guts instincts. However, it’s may be better to be safe than sorry. And , if you are unsure, try consider seeking advice from your friends or family members before making the transaction.
  6. Meet in person: Whenever possible, then make sure to meet the person and opt for face to face transactions in safe public places. This may reduce the risk of sharing sensitive information. Also, if you have decide to meet the person then select a public and well populated location to confirm the deal.

These are some markable points before purchasing any items on the Facebook Marketplace. Also, it is essential to be careful against scammers and never share the sensitive information like your phone number or address with sellers or unknown people. As legitimate sellers do not typically require this information for a transaction.

Report a Facebook Marketplace Scam

If you have encountered any suspicious seller on the Facebook Marketplace, then it is essential to reports the seller to protect others from falling victims. You can able to utilize the reporting features on Facebook Marketplace to notify Facebook of any fraudulent activities. By doing so, you’re more secure in online community.

Also, remember that, being cautious and vigilant is essential while using the online marketplaces. However, if you suspect that you have experienced a scam or have been a victim of one, then consider contacting the local law enforcement authorities for further assistance.
